Output 453ca821df92d3684333fe62107f632b3007d71554327d32c69a7f6931afbd96:1

value
58189961
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 238905ba88864de57acf5b9087b90256e38be889 OP_EQUALVERIFY OP_CHECKSIG
address
14EtoCMYAQjTxRCqydfHfaWkQo1ZkW45qK
transaction
453ca821df92d3684333fe62107f632b3007d71554327d32c69a7f6931afbd96
spent
true